Kai,
I am in AU with the same problem, I have installed MRTG and this tool
http://bjorn.swift.st/traffic/ and together they give me a rough idea of
incoming and outgoing traffic - not perfect, but at least I know what ball
park I am in.
You can get a pretty nice RAQ .pkg for MRTG at
http://vito.pointclark.net/security/mrtg.html

=> Well,
=>
=> It's been a few months so I thought maybe someone might know. In
=> Australia
=> here, I get charged for incoming bandwidth only. This means that
=> I only pay
=> for what the server downloads... so people FTP uploading, ircd incoming
=> traffic etc. I need some software so that I can look at statistics on how
=> much incoming data my server is using, and totals for sites too.
=> So I know
=> exactly which account to bill for the excess data I pay for. I
=> can't simply
=> say to someone... "Okay you're being billed this much" without any proof.
=> This is my dilema. I know of one other hosting company on this
=> list who is
=> looking for the same software.
=>
=> Anyone know of any? We are talking about INCOMING...IE: People
=> UPLOADING TO
=> the server... not people DOWNLOADING FROM the server. Yes...
=> Backwards from
=> the US hosting companies.
